- Narrated Abu Hazim Bin Dinar: Some people … Narrated Abu Hazim Bin Dinar: Some people went to Sahl Bin Saad AlSaidi and told him that they had different opinions regarding the wood of the pulpit. They asked him about it and he said; By Allah; I know of what wood the pulpit was made; and no doubt I saw it on the very first day when Allah Messenger ﷺ took his seat on it. Allah Messenger ﷺ sent for such and such an Ansari woman and Sahl mentioned her name and said to her; Order your slave-carpenter to prepare for me some pieces of wood i.e. pulpit on which I may sit at the time of addressing the people. So she ordered her slave-carpenter and he made it from the tamarisk of the forest and brought it to the woman. The woman sent that pulpit to Allah Messenger ﷺ who ordered it to be placed here. Then I saw Allah Messenger ﷺ praying on it and then bowed on it. Then he stepped back; got down and prostrated on the ground near the foot of the pulpit and again ascended the pulpit. After finishing the prayer he faced the people and said; I have done this so that you may follow me and learn the way I pray.ou may follow me and learn the way I pray. +

- Narrated Abu Hazim: That he heard Sahl Bin … Narrated Abu Hazim: That he heard Sahl Bin Saad being asked about the wounds of Allah Messenger ﷺ saying; By Allah; I know who washed the wounds of Allah Messenger ﷺ and who poured water for washing them ; and with what he was treated. Sahl added; Fatima; the daughter of Allah Messenger ﷺ used to wash the wounds; and Ali Bin Abi Talib used to pour water from a shield. When Fatima saw that the water aggravated the bleeding; she took a piece of a mat; burnt it; and inserted its ashes into the wound so that the blood was congealed and bleeding stopped. His canine tooth got broken on that day; and face was wounded; and his helmet was broken on his head.ed; and his helmet was broken on his head. +

- Narrated Abu Humaid AlSaidi: Allah Messeng … Narrated Abu Humaid AlSaidi: Allah Messenger ﷺ appointed a man called Ibn AlLutabiya to collect the Zakat from Bani Sulaim tribe. When he returned; the Prophet ﷺ called him to account. He said to the Prophet; This is your money; and this has been given to me as a gift. On that; Allah Messenger ﷺ said; Why didnt you stay in your father and mother house to see whether you will be given gifts or not if you are telling the truth? Then the Prophet ﷺ addressed us; and after praising and glorifying Allah; he said: Amma Badu; I employ a man from among you to manage some affair of what Allah has put under my custody; and then he comes to me and says; This is your money and this has been given to me as a gift. Why didnt he stay in his father and mother home to see whether he will be given gifts or not? By Allah; not anyone of you takes a thing unlawfully but he will meet Allah on the Day of Resurrection; carrying that thing. I do not want to see any of you carrying a grunting camel or a mooing cow or a bleating sheep on meeting Allah. Then the Prophet ﷺ raised both his hands till the whiteness of his armpits became visible; and he said; O Allah! Havent I have conveyed Your Message ? The narrator added: My eyes witnessed and my ears heard that Hadith.s witnessed and my ears heard that Hadith. +

- Narrated Abu Huraira The Prophet ﷺ said; A … Narrated Abu Huraira The Prophet ﷺ said; A man from Bani Israel asked someone from Bani Israel to give him a loan of one thousand Dinars and the later gave it to him. The debtor went on a voyage when the time for the payment of the debt became due but he did not find a boat; so he took a piece of wood and bored it and put 1000 diners in it and threw it into the sea. The creditor went out and took the piece of wood to his family to be used as fire-wood. See Hadith No. 488 B; Vol. 3. And the Prophet ﷺ narrated the narration and said ; When he sawed the wood; he found his money.hen he sawed the wood; he found his money. +
